Another email received today:

Mr. Germany:

Your concern was passed onto me, thank you for writing.

The running gag you refer to is a total and complete fabrication. It is
used to make fun of "Southside Steve" on the show for doing something so
horrible, not only to an animal, but to betray his grandmother as well.
What kind of person would do that?

For the sake of the bit they say he did this when he was a teenager and did
so because he needed the money. They do not encourage others to do so nor
do they endorse it in any way. It's the other way around. Steve gets a
verbal beating and treated as a lowlife for this alleged event.
It's all made up and just as elaborate as a Seinfeld bit. Many ficticious
acts are portrayed in movies, and on television and radio. Some patients
die each week on ER, the same scenario is often played out in sitcoms, but
no one actually dies in the making of the show and the same can be said of
this situation with Steve, his grandmother, and her dog.

I realize that not everyone laughs at the same jokes, and that someone may
not find the humor in the abuse Steve takes for something he never did. But
we are not suggesting that what is being alleged in the bit is acceptable in
anyway.
